      I've just seen it on the BBC website.

      Liverpool may leave 96 empty seats in their new stadium as a memorial to the fans who died at Hillsborough in 1989, reports BBC Radio Merseyside.
      Ninety-six Reds fans died after being crushed on the terraces during an FA Cup semi-final with Nottingham Forest at Sheffield Wednesday's ground.
      Last month Liverpool revealed their plans for a new 60,000 all-seater stadium, which is set to open in 2010.

      One idea for the ground is to leave seats empty to form the shape of 96.
      A flame and memorial listing the names of the dead already stands on Anfield Road and the club plans to move it to the new stadium in Stanley Park.

      An inquiry into the Hillsborough disaster led to all-seater stadia being introduced into top-flight football.

      The Mirror has the same story too!

      Empty seats tribute to Hillsborough
      Plan to honour dead at new Liverpool stadium
      Exclusive by Jeff Pickett 21/08/2007

       
      Kop chiefs are considering the poignant tribute when their £300million Stanley Park stadium opens in 2010.

      The plan has been enthusiastically backed by relatives of the 96 killed in English football's worst tragedy. Phil Hammond, who lost son Phillip, 14, said: "It sounds like a good idea. It's really good of the club to be considering this.

      "Hopefully the 96 seats will be in the shape of the number 96 so it really stands out from above."

      AdvertisementThe Premiership giants said it was one of a number of tributes they were mulling over ahead of the move to the 80,000-seater ground.

      Club spokesman Ian Cotton said: "We're aware of the suggestions being made but nothing has been decided.

      "The club is considering the proposal very carefully and will make a decision in due course." A memorial at their current Anfield home listing the victims will be moved to the new site. The 96 were crushed on terraces during an FA Cup semi-final at Sheffield Wednesday's Hillsborough stadium.

      The tragedy led to the introduction of all-seater grounds.
